Cooking tips and notes for Bang Bang Chicken Sliders
Tips for achieving crispy chicken
For irresistibly crispy bang bang chicken sliders, double-coating the chicken is essential. After dipping each piece in the egg wash, coat it with the seasoned flour, then dip it in the egg again before rolling it in panko. This technique creates a delightful crunch! Fry the chicken in hot oil (around 350°F) to get that golden brown crust—too low, and it will absorb oil. Always make sure to maintain your oil temperature, as this ensures the chicken cooks evenly and remains tender.
Notes on flavor balancing in the bang bang sauce
A well-balanced bang bang sauce can elevate your sliders significantly! The beauty lies in the combination of creamy mayonnaise, spicy hot sauce, and sweet chili sauce. Adjust these ratios to achieve your desired heat level; if you prefer it milder, reduce the hot sauce. Remember, a splash of rice vinegar adds brightness, so don’t skip it! Taste as you go to find that perfect harmony for your sliders.

FAQs about Bang Bang Chicken Sliders
Can I make the sliders ahead of time?
Absolutely! You can prepare the chicken and bang bang sauce in advance. Simply bread the chicken and keep it in the refrigerator until you're ready to fry it. For the sauce, store it in an airtight container in the fridge for up to a week. When you're ready to serve, just fry the chicken, assemble the sliders, and enjoy!
What can I substitute for panko breadcrumbs?
If you don’t have panko breadcrumbs on hand, don’t worry! You can use regular breadcrumbs or even crushed cornflakes for a different crunch. Some people prefer almond flour for a gluten-free option, while crushed crackers also provide a tasty alternative. Just keep in mind that the texture may vary slightly.
How do I store leftover sliders?
To keep your leftover bang bang chicken sliders fresh, wrap them tightly in plastic wrap or store them in an airtight container. They can last in the fridge for about 2-3 days. For longer storage, consider freezing the chicken separately, then reheat when you're ready to enjoy more tasty sliders!

Bang Bang Chicken Sliders
Equipment
- cast iron skillet
- baking sheet
- shallow bowls
- squirt bottle
Ingredients
Chicken
- 1.5 pounds skinless, boneless chicken breast butterflied and pounded thin
- 1 large egg
- 0.25 cup water
- 1 cup all-purpose flour
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1 teaspoon cayenne pepper
- 1 teaspoon ground coriander
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 1 teaspoon ground black pepper
- 2 cups panko bread crumbs
- 1 cup avocado oil or other vegetable oil, or more as needed for frying
Bang Bang Sauce
- 0.5 cup mayonnaise
- 2 tablespoons sweet chili sauce
- 1 tablespoon hot pepper sauce such as Tabasco®
- 1 teaspoon rice wine vinegar
- 1 package Hawaiian rolls or small sourdough rolls (12 count)
- 24 leaves lettuce rinsed and patted dry
Instructions
Preparation
- Gather all ingredients. Line a baking sheet with parchment and set aside.
- Cut flattened chicken into about 12 pieces.
- Combine egg and water in a shallow bowl. Combine flour, garlic powder, cayenne, coriander, salt, and black pepper in another shallow bowl; mix lightly. Add panko to a third shallow bowl.
- Dip each chicken piece into egg wash, then into flour mixture. Dip again into egg wash, then into panko. Once thoroughly coated, place on the prepared baking sheet. Place the pan in the refrigerator to chill.
- Meanwhile, for bang bang sauce, stir mayonnaise, sweet chili sauce, hot sauce, and rice vinegar together in a small bowl. Pour into a squirt bottle if desired. Set aside.
Cooking
- Heat oil in a cast iron skillet over medium heat. Cover a large platter or plate with paper towels and set near the stove.
- Remove chicken from the refrigerator and carefully add to the oil, 1 piece at a time.
- Fry one side until golden brown, about 3 minutes, then turn. Fry an additional 3 minutes until chicken is no longer pink at the center and juices run clear. An instant read thermometer inserted near the center of chicken should read 165 degrees F (74 degrees C). Remove to the prepared plate and repeat with remaining chicken.
Assembly
- For sliders, cut rolls in half horizontally and lightly toast. Squeeze or spread some bang bang sauce on the bottom half, then lay down 2 lettuce leaves. Top with 1 piece of chicken. Layer on some more bang bang sauce and top with other half of roll. Enjoy!
